Twisted Metal
PC · 1995
About this game
Twisted Metal consists of a series of arena-based battles against an increasing number of opponents in increasingly large arenas.
These battles culminate in a face-off with the winner of the previous year's competition, Darkside, who drives a large armored car which fires multiple missiles at once.

Players can choose one of 12 different vehicles with which to enter combat.
Each vehicle has a distinct driver and special move.
The controls consist of accelerator, brake, "tight turn" (essentially a handbrake) and turbo on the face buttons, with main weapons and machine gun selection and control on the shoulder buttons.
Arenas are populated with weapon pickups to re-supply missile stocks, repair stations for repairing damage to your car, pedestrians, and course stewards armed with either machine guns or missile launchers.
